Recently, the Web3 asset data platform RootData officially launched the "Project Information Management System" aimed at official project teams, supporting the use of official email to "claim" project homepages, allowing for full-process operations such as information editing and updates in the information management backend, thereby maintaining project information in a timely and accurate manner.

This means that once the project team successfully claims their project, their information can be synchronized through RootData's API network to over 200 partners, including Binance Wallet, Gate, Token Pocket, CoinGlass, and the Ethereum Foundation, covering core ecological scenarios such as trading platforms, wallets, security agencies, and public chains.

Core Functions

1. Project Claim: Obtain Official Identity Mark

Official project teams can apply for free to claim their project on the RootData platform. Once account verification is successful, the project detail page will light up the exclusive "Project Claim" badge, becoming an authoritative identifier of the project's official identity.

Claim applications must verify identity through official email, private messages from the official X account, administrator permissions from the official website, and other materials to ensure that only the genuine project team can manage the information.

2. Information Management Backend: Real-time Maintenance of Core Data

Once the claim is successful, project teams can submit information updates and correction requests through the Project Information Management Backend. This includes:

  • Token economics: token distribution, unlocking plans, etc.;

  • Investor and financing information: financing rounds, amounts, investors;

  • Team members: backgrounds and information of core members;

  • Calendar events: TGE, mainnet launch, major collaborations, etc.;

  • Official updates: project progress and announcements.

All information must be submitted with corresponding supporting materials, and the RootData data team will prioritize the review of information update requests based on this. This means that project teams can promptly correct erroneous information, supplement missing data, and publish official updates, ensuring that the information on the project homepage is always accurate, timely, and authoritative.

How to Claim a Project?

  1. In "Claim Project," enter the project name to search for the project you want to apply for. After selecting the project, it will automatically match the RootData project homepage link.

  1. If you cannot match the project, please confirm again whether the project has been included in the RootData platform. If your project has not yet been included in RootData, please first submit a project inclusion application.

  2. The email account used to claim the project will serve as the official account for managing project information, so please use a work email bound to your RootData account for the application. The email domain should match the project name; for example, if the project name is "RootData," a sample work email would be: "[email protected]."

  3. If you have direct contact with a RootData team member, please fill in the corresponding RootData member's contact information to expedite the review.

  4. If you do not have an official email and cannot verify your identity through a RootData member, please submit as many "other supporting materials" as possible to help us verify your information. We accept the following materials:

  • Link to the official X account of the project: the official X account of the claimed project, for example: @RootDataCrypto

  • Screenshot of a private message declaration from the official X account: use the official X account of the project to send a private message to @RootDataCrypto, indicating consent to use the specified email account to manage project information on the RootData platform. Example declaration content: We are the [project name] team, and we authorize the email [email address] to manage our project information on RootData.

  • Proof of administrator permissions for the official website.

  • Proof of domain ownership.

  • Other materials that can prove project ownership.

  1. The RootData team will process the claim application within 3-5 working days, and the review results will be sent via email to the account email bound to the application.
